I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

GTK+ avec Python Discussion :

python glade eclipse shell idle


Sujet :

GTK+ avec Python

  1. #1
    Membre régulier
    Profil pro
    Inscrit en
    Septembre 2009
    Messages
    8
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2009
    Messages : 8
    Par défaut python glade eclipse shell idle
    Bonjour,

    je debute dans l'univers python

    je ne suis pas informaticien

    Donc

    je lance
    import libglade
    import gtk

    ui = libglade.GladeXML("monprogramme.glade")
    gtk.mainloop()

    avec idle et j'obtiens le message suivant

    Traceback (most recent call last):
    File "/home/essaimac/1.py", line 1, in ?
    import libglade
    ImportError: No module named libglade

    j'ai installé glade sous ubuntu
    avec un programme basique tkinter cela fonctionne

    Merci pour votre aide
    Au plaisir de vous lire en espérant avoir été clair.

  2. #2
    Membre émérite
    Avatar de Antoine_935
    Profil pro
    Développeur web/mobile
    Inscrit en
    Juillet 2006
    Messages
    883
    Détails du profil
    Informations personnelles :
    Localisation : Belgique

    Informations professionnelles :
    Activité : Développeur web/mobile

    Informations forums :
    Inscription : Juillet 2006
    Messages : 883
    Par défaut
    Salut

    Sers toi de synaptic ou apt-get pour installer le package "python-glade2". Ca devrait résoudre ton souci

  3. #3
    Membre régulier
    Profil pro
    Inscrit en
    Septembre 2009
    Messages
    8
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2009
    Messages : 8
    Par défaut
    Citation Envoyé par Antoine_935 Voir le message
    Salut

    Sers toi de synaptic ou apt-get pour installer le package "python-glade2". Ca devrait résoudre ton souci
    il est dejà installé que faire?
    Merci

  4. #4
    Membre régulier
    Profil pro
    Inscrit en
    Septembre 2009
    Messages
    8
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Septembre 2009
    Messages : 8
    Par défaut
    Je crois que je vais deja debuter par tkinter

    Merci

  5. #5
    Membre chevronné
    Inscrit en
    Janvier 2007
    Messages
    329
    Détails du profil
    Informations forums :
    Inscription : Janvier 2007
    Messages : 329
    Par défaut
    Salut,

    Ce n'est pas "import libglade" qu'il faut faire, mais "import gtk.glade".
    Pour charger l'interface associée à la fenêtre "window1" créée dans glade, c'est : "ui = gtk.glade.XML("monprogramme.glade", "window1")"

    Si tu veux apprendre pygtk, je te conseille ce tuto :
    http://python.developpez.com/cours/pygtktutorial/



    Citation Envoyé par linedubeth Voir le message
    Je crois que je vais deja debuter par tkinter

    Merci
    Excellente idée ; Tkinter est parfait pour les débutants. Tu pourras toujours apprendre Pygtk plus tard .


    -

Discussions similaires

  1. modifier fenetre tkinter avec le shell idle
    Par SeRrA777 dans le forum EDI/RAD
    Réponses: 1
    Dernier message: 07/01/2009, 22h03
  2. Python et Eclipse pour Blender ?
    Par Invité dans le forum Eclipse
    Réponses: 0
    Dernier message: 02/06/2008, 17h00
  3. eclipse, shell et ctrl+c
    Par kakehashi dans le forum Eclipse C & C++
    Réponses: 4
    Dernier message: 19/02/2008, 14h45
  4. Interface graphique python ds eclipse
    Par Terminator dans le forum GUI
    Réponses: 6
    Dernier message: 23/04/2007, 09h54
  5. Le programme python-glade
    Par Olivier Regnier dans le forum Applications et environnements graphiques
    Réponses: 2
    Dernier message: 11/02/2007, 15h09

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o